Dependence of T{sub c} on hydrostatic pressure in {bata}"-(ET){sub 2}SF{sub 5}CH{sub 2}CF{sub 2}SO{sub 3} and {kappa}-(ET){sub 2}Cu(NCS){sub 2}.

Journal Article · · Solid State Commun.
The dependence of T{sub c} on hydrostatic (He-gas) pressure is determined for the recently discovered organic superconductor {beta}'-(ET){sub 2}SF{sub 5}CH{sub 2}CF{sub 2}SO{sub 3} [ET = bis(ethylenedithio)-tetrathiafulvalene] with T{sub c}(0){approx}5 K, yielding the pressure derivative dT{sub c}/dP {approx} -1.34 K kbar{sup -1}. The present experiments also included {kappa}-(ET){sub 2}Cu(NCS){sub 2} where we find the extremely large value dT{sub c}/dP {approx} -3.84 K kbar{sup -1}, in agreement with earlier studies. For both samples the pressure dependence T{sub c}(P) does not depend on the temperature at which the pressure is changed.
